#include "scope_fail.h"
#include "CallMocks.h"
#include <catch2/catch.hpp>

using namespace mock;
using namespace trompeloeil;

namespace
{
    CallMock m;

    void deleter()
    {
        m.deleter();
    }
}


TEST_CASE("exit function called on destruction", "[ScopeFail]")
{
    REQUIRE_CALL(m, deleter()).TIMES(0);
    [[maybe_unused]] auto guard = sr::scope_fail{deleter};
}

TEST_CASE("exit function lambda called on destruction", "[ScopeFail]")
{
    CallMock cm;
    REQUIRE_CALL(cm, deleter()).TIMES(0);
    [[maybe_unused]] auto guard = sr::scope_fail{[&cm] { cm.deleter(); }};
}

TEST_CASE("exit function called and rethrow on copy exception", "[ScopeFail]")
{
    REQUIRE_THROWS([] {
        const ThrowOnCopyMock noMove;
        REQUIRE_CALL(noMove, deleter());

        sr::scope_fail guard{noMove};
    }());
}

TEST_CASE("exit function is not called if released", "[ScopeFail]")
{
   REQUIRE_CALL(m, deleter()).TIMES(0);
   auto guard = sr::scope_fail{deleter};
   guard.release();
}

TEST_CASE("move releases moved-from object", "[ScopeFail]")
{
    REQUIRE_CALL(m, deleter()).TIMES(0);
    auto movedFrom = sr::scope_fail{deleter};
    [[maybe_unused]] auto guard = std::move(movedFrom);
}

TEST_CASE("move with copy init releases moved-from object", "[ScopeFail]")
{
    CallMock mock;
    const NotNothrowMoveMock notNothrow{&mock};
    REQUIRE_CALL(mock, deleter()).TIMES(0);
    sr::scope_fail movedFrom{notNothrow};
    auto guard = std::move(movedFrom);
}

TEST_CASE("move transfers state", "[ScopeFail]")
{
    REQUIRE_CALL(m, deleter()).TIMES(0);
    auto movedFrom = sr::scope_fail{deleter};
    [[maybe_unused]] auto guard = std::move(movedFrom);
}

TEST_CASE("move transfers state if released", "[ScopeFail]")
{
    REQUIRE_CALL(m, deleter()).TIMES(0);
    auto movedFrom = sr::scope_fail{deleter};
    movedFrom.release();
    [[maybe_unused]] auto guard = std::move(movedFrom);
}

TEST_CASE("exit function called on exception", "[ScopeFail]")
{
    try
    {
        REQUIRE_CALL(m, deleter());
        [[maybe_unused]] auto guard = sr::scope_fail{deleter};
        throw std::exception{};
    }
    catch( ... )
    {
    }
}

TEST_CASE("exit function not called on pending exception", "[ScopeFail]")
{
    try
    {
        throw std::exception{};
    }
    catch( ... )
    {
        [[maybe_unused]] auto guard = sr::scope_fail{deleter};
    }
}
